Job Duties:
Workers will perform assigned duties as instructed by their supervisor. Duties may vary from time to time. Applicants must be 18 years or older. Following the Supervisors instructions, the workers will • Plant rooted citrus cuttings and step up in 1 gallon pots • Grading citrus liners to graft • Grade budlings. • Loading trees to ship • Pruning nursery citrus trees • Disposing of plant debris • Clean and Sanitize nursery benches • Maintaining irrigation • Hand water plants in dry areas • Assembling tree racks to ship trees • Pruning budwood mother trees General Nursery Labor: Clean work areas, sweep dust, and maintain grounds and landscaping. Plant trees around the nursery, cut grass (hand mower or riding mower). Load and unload trucks with pallets, etc. Maintain and repair irrigation and climate control systems. Spray pesticide and fertilizer. Disinfect crates, wash pots, and tubes. General nursery housekeeping and maintenance (indoor/exterior cleaning, housekeeping, some painting). Sanitation Requirements: For food and general safety purposes, all workers will be required and expected to follow common sanitary practices at all times. This is particularly critical when working in agricultural crops for human consumption. Employees are required to cleanse their hands by washing them thoroughly with soap and water after using the bathroom and before entering the fields. All workers must report all injuries and illnesses to their employer. As well any communicable diseases such as but, not limited to diarrhea, or any other infectious disease or illness. Workers shall report immediately any cuts or abrasions that cause open bleeding. No tobacco, food, gum, candy, drink (other than water) or medication is allowed while working in the field. No jewelry, watches or fingernails longer than 1/8" are allowed. No open toe shoes or sandals are permitted. Glass bottles, drinking glasses, or any item made from glass are prohibited in the field. Improper hygiene will not be tolerated. Throw the used bathroom tissue into the toilet every time, then flush the toilet. Keep the restrooms, rest areas and portable facilities in the field clean for others. The employer will provide the tools necessary to perform the described job duties without charge to the worker.
